Kaymaklı Underground City: A Cool Break That Changes the Story

Private Cappadocia Tour (Only Van and Driver) - Kaymaklı Underground City: A Cool Break That Changes the Story
Next comes Kaymaklı Underground City, with about 1.5 hours on site. Going underground in Cappadocia is not just a novelty, it shifts your perspective. Instead of airy viewpoints, you get corridors, rooms, and the sense of how people planned for shelter and survival long before modern infrastructure.

Kaymaklı also tends to be more memorable when you slow down a bit. You have time to move through key sections and read the basics, even if the explanations from the driver are brief. If you are traveling with family members or anyone who gets tired easily, this stop is also a practical win, the ground level is often cooler and the walking is more controlled than open-air lookouts.

Potential drawback: underground sites can feel tight if you do not like cramped spaces. Wear shoes with good grip, and if you are sensitive to low ceilings or narrow passages, plan your route quickly and don’t wait too long to turn back.

Göreme Open Air Museum: Your Main Cave-Life Stop

The biggest sightseeing block on the schedule is Göreme Open Air Museum, with 1.5 hours for a visit. If you only have one day in Cappadocia, this is usually where your time should go. The open-air setting helps you understand the scale of the rock-cut churches and living spaces, all in one place.

This stop is valuable because it connects the dots. Earlier you saw rock power in Uçhisar and survival logic underground in Kaymaklı. Göreme adds the human side: how caves became community spaces and how religious buildings were built into the stone.

Practical tip: plan for a quick but focused circuit. In 90 minutes you can still see a lot, but your best strategy is to pick the most important areas first, then loop for extras. If you want deeper interpretation, ask your driver questions as you walk between sections, since this tour centers on transportation and a driver rather than a separate specialist guide.

Possible drawback: 1.5 hours can feel short if you love lingering in details. If you are a slow museum walker, plan to spend less time on each building and more time on the overall layout.
